Intent i=new Intent(this,Activity1.class); i.addFlags(Intent.FLAG_ACTIVITY_REORDER_TO_FRONT); startActivity(i); 用这种方式调用Activity,如果Activity在堆栈中,将会运行它的o ...
分类:
其他好文 时间:
2020-08-11 09:27:25
阅读次数:
82
显式Intent我已经简单使用过了,也介绍过概念,现在来说一说隐式Intent: 隐式Intent:就是只在Intent中设置要进行的动作,可以用setAction()和setData()来填入要执行的动作和数据,然后再用startActivity()启动合适的程序。 此外:如果手机中有多个适合的程 ...
分类:
移动开发 时间:
2019-04-28 18:57:49
阅读次数:
198
Intent:即意图,一般是用来启动新的Activity,按照启动方式分为两类:显式Intent 和 隐式Intent 显示Intent就是直接以“类名称”来指定要启动哪一个Activity:Intent intent = new Intent(this , activity.class); 其中a ...
分类:
移动开发 时间:
2019-04-28 18:53:07
阅读次数:
183
在8.0以下启动新的activity没问题,但在8.0系统的手机上就报错,跳转不成功 错误原因: 目标activity中有如下方法 /** * Get the userId associated with this context * @return user id * * @hide */ @Te ...
分类:
移动开发 时间:
2018-11-15 18:30:11
阅读次数:
562
Intent 是一个消息传递对象,Intent可以通过多种方式促进组件之间的通信,基本的三种用例: 启动Acitivity: Activity表示应用中的一个屏幕,通过将Intent传递给startActivity(),您可以启动新的Activity实例。Intent描述了要启动的Activity, ...
分类:
移动开发 时间:
2016-12-13 07:45:01
阅读次数:
251
在AndroidManifest.xml中<activity>元素的android:launchMode属性设置 1.standard * 默认模式。不需要对launcherMode进行配置 * 每次调用startActivity()无论如何都会启动新的Activity对象 2. singleTop
分类:
其他好文 时间:
2016-03-21 18:13:20
阅读次数:
227
Activity的生命周期和启动模式的知识点小结:1.如果Activity切换的时候,新Activity是透明,旧的不会走onStop方法。2.新的Activity切换的时候,旧Activity 会先执行,onpause,然后才会启动新的activity.3.Activity在异常情况下被回收时,o...
分类:
移动开发 时间:
2015-09-25 00:01:03
阅读次数:
475
本文讲述组件Activity的相关知识,主要包括如何启动一个Activity、如何打开一个网页,最后解析Activity的生命周期相关知识。
1、如何启动一个Activity
(1)、新建一个Activity
要启动一个新的Activity,就必须先创建一个新的Activity,Android Studio可以直接创建Activity而不需要一行一行的敲代码,这就是前面所...
分类:
移动开发 时间:
2015-08-26 09:33:47
阅读次数:
258
Android基础入门教程——3.8 Gestures(手势)
本节引言:
1.Android中手势交互的执行顺序
2.GestureListener详解:
3.简单的例子:下滑关闭Activity,上滑启动新的Activity
4.手势添加与识别:
5.手势添加示例:
6.手势识别示例:
本节小结:...
分类:
移动开发 时间:
2015-07-26 14:18:56
阅读次数:
252
程序启动第一个界面类:net.oschina.app.AppStart功能描述:一张图片代码细节描述:一个透明度的动画效果,效果动画完成后自动启动新的Activity(Main)基本BaseActivity类,继承自Activity功能描述:分别在onCreate方法中添加Activity到栈 ; ...
分类:
移动开发 时间:
2015-05-18 20:38:13
阅读次数:
265